This grilled lemon broccolini recipe is a delightful way to enjoy a healthy and flavorful side dish. The combination of lemon and olive oil enhances the natural taste of broccolini, while grilling adds a smoky char that makes it irresistible. Perfect for a quick weeknight dinner or a weekend barbecue.
Broccolini might not be a staple in every household, but it's worth seeking out for this recipe. It's a cross between broccoli and Chinese broccoli, offering a tender texture and a slightly sweet flavor. If you can't find broccolini, you can substitute with regular broccoli or even asparagus. Make sure to grab a fresh lemon for zest and juice, as it adds a bright, tangy flavor that complements the dish perfectly.

Technique Tip for This Recipe
To ensure your broccolini cooks evenly and achieves that perfect char, make sure to spread the broccolini out in a single layer on the grill. Avoid overcrowding, as this will allow each piece to get direct heat and develop those delicious grill marks. Additionally, if you find the broccolini stems to be particularly thick, consider blanching them in boiling water for 1-2 minutes before grilling. This will help them cook through more evenly and quickly on the grill.

Alternative Ingredients
broccolini - Substitute with broccoli: Broccoli has a similar texture and flavor profile, making it a good alternative.
broccolini - Substitute with asparagus: Asparagus offers a similar tender-crisp texture and works well with grilling.
olive oil - Substitute with avocado oil: Avocado oil has a high smoke point and a mild flavor, making it suitable for grilling.
olive oil - Substitute with grapeseed oil: Grapeseed oil is neutral in flavor and also has a high smoke point, ideal for grilling.
lemon - Substitute with lime: Lime provides a similar acidic and citrusy flavor, adding brightness to the dish.
lemon - Substitute with white wine vinegar: White wine vinegar offers a tangy acidity that can mimic the brightness of lemon juice.
salt - Substitute with soy sauce: Soy sauce adds saltiness along with a depth of umami flavor.
salt - Substitute with sea salt: Sea salt can provide a different texture and a slightly different mineral flavor compared to regular table salt.
freshly ground black pepper - Substitute with white pepper: White pepper offers a similar spiciness but with a slightly different flavor profile.
freshly ground black pepper - Substitute with cayenne pepper: Cayenne pepper adds heat and a different kind of spiciness, giving the dish a kick.

How To Store / Freeze This Dish
Allow the broccolini to cool completely before storing. This prevents condensation, which can make the vegetables soggy.
Transfer the cooled grilled broccolini to an airtight container. Use a container that fits the broccolini snugly to minimize air exposure.
Store the container in the refrigerator. The grilled broccolini will stay fresh for up to 3-4 days.
For freezing, spread the cooled broccolini on a baking sheet in a single layer. This prevents the pieces from sticking together.
Place the baking sheet in the freezer for about 1-2 hours, or until the broccolini is frozen solid.
Transfer the frozen broccolini to a freezer-safe bag or container. Label it with the date to keep track of its freshness.
When ready to use, thaw the broccolini in the refrigerator overnight. Reheat in a skillet over medium heat or in the oven at 350°F until warmed through.
Avoid microwaving the broccolini as it can make the texture mushy. Reheating in the oven or skillet helps maintain its slight char and crispness.
How To Reheat Leftovers
Oven Method: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Spread the broccolini on a baking sheet in a single layer. Cover with aluminum foil to prevent drying out. Reheat for about 10-15 minutes, or until warmed through. This method helps retain the lemon zest and olive oil flavors.
Stovetop Method: Heat a skillet over medium heat and add a small amount of olive oil. Add the broccolini and sauté for 3-5 minutes, stirring occasionally, until heated through. This method can help maintain the slight char and crispiness.
Microwave Method: Place the broccolini in a microwave-safe dish. Cover with a damp paper towel to keep it from drying out. Microwave on high for 1-2 minutes, checking halfway through to ensure even heating. This is the quickest method but may slightly soften the texture.
Air Fryer Method: Preheat your air fryer to 350°F (175°C). Place the broccolini in the air fryer basket in a single layer. Reheat for 3-5 minutes, shaking the basket halfway through. This method helps to retain the crispiness and enhances the lemon juice flavor.

Grilled Lemon Broccolini
Ingredients
Main Ingredients
- 1 lb broccolini trimmed
- 2 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 lemon zested and juiced
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 0.5 teaspoon black pepper freshly ground
Instructions
- Preheat your grill to medium-high heat.
- In a mixing bowl, toss the broccolini with olive oil, lemon zest, lemon juice, salt, and pepper.
- Place the broccolini on the grill and cook for about 5-7 minutes, turning occasionally, until tender and slightly charred.
- Remove from the grill and serve immediately.
